What is Exchangerates API?
Exchangerates API can deliver exchange rate data for more than 170 world currencies with over 15 exchange rate data sources. It can help you receive the latest exchange rate information, convert currencies, and more.

What is Helpjuice?
Helpjuice is a cloud-based knowledge base management solution. It helps you create and manage internal and external knowledge bases. It also provides styling tools that allow content creators to create QAs for their knowledge base.
